PLASTIC FILM CAPACITORS  
Metallized Polyester Film Capacitor  
QXK (Extended Standard Type)  
Highly reliable and superior performance in high frequency applications, self-healing and non-  
inductive construction, using a dielectric made of polyethylene terephthalate film covered with  
vacuum-evaporated metal.  
Large capacitance in small dimensions.  
Finished by inner dipping with liquid epoxy resin and outer coating with flame-retardant epoxy  
resin, those double coating provides excellent humidity resistance.  
Designed 1mm max. of epoxy on lead wire for best performance at soldering process on P.C.  
board assemblies.  
Compliant to the RoHS directive (2011/65/EU).  
Applications  
General electronic and communications equipment. Contact us for details for use in AC circuits.  
However, do not use this product for across-the-line applications.

AC Voltage  
AC Voltage (Operating at 50 / 60Hz AC circuit)  
shall be as follows.However, do not use this product for across-the-line applications.  
DC Rated Voltage  
AC Voltage  
250VDC  
125VAC  
400VDC  
200VAC  
630VDC  
250VAC  
When operating capacitors in the high frequency circuit, maximum permissible value (VAC) can  
be calculated from table 2, provided that the effective current (le) and the effective VA (Ve x Ve)  
shall not exceed the values specified in table 4.Shown in Pages 384, 387.
